Мне нужно выполнить несколько команд на удаленном сервере AIX, используя plink.exe
с командным файлом.
В настоящее время у меня есть пакетный файл, подобный этому:
plink.exe -pw pass user@xxx.xxx.xxx.xxx
cd /home/data/test
rm logs/*%1.*
rm Imp_%1.log
sqlplus user/pass @do_stuff.sql 001 %1 YES
sh do_stuff.sh %1
Когда я запускаю его, возвращается следующая ошибка:
"Файл или каталог с именем пути не существует"
Когда я пытаюсь выполнить приведенные выше строки в командной строке, они запускаются без проблем.
Как лучше всего выполнить все команды?